Hoops earrings designed by Angela Cummings for Tiffany & Co.

Very rare sculptural hoops earrings, created in New York city by Angela Cummings for the Tiffany Studios, back in the 1977. This innovative pair is one of the very early wearable sculptural pieces designed by her. They was crafted in solid yellow gold of 18 karats with high polished finish and fitted with an invisible hinged spring closure system for pierced ears. This architectural pair has been designed with circular twisted geometric shape and embellished with natural black jade. Inspired by motifs of the Egyptians period and the arcs of the Cordoba Moorish mosque in Spain, see the illustration.

Gemstones: Mounted in inlaid settings, with 46 trapezoidal elements carved from natural black jade, with an approximate weight of 15.18 carats.

Weight: 23.5 Grams, (15.07 Dwt).

Measurements: 32 mm by 7.5 mm (1.26 x 0.30 Inches).

Hallmarks: Stamped with the maker's mark, the mark for the assay of the gold and  signed, "©TIFFANY & CO. .750".

Angela Cummings 

She was born in 1944 in Klagenfurt in Austria. She take her education at the art academy in Perugia, Italy and at the Zeichenakademie in Hanau, West Germany. in the 1967 she joined Tiffany & Co working under the guidance of Donald Claflin and in the 1975, she was the artistic director for her exclusive line brand Cummings. in 1984 she started her own line of jewelry to be retailed exclusively at an in-boutique store at Bergdorf Goodman, in New York city. now she's retired from the jewelry business. This pair is very nice and a very rare collector's piece, both her signed pieces for Tiffany & Co. created in the 1970's and 1980's and also her own exclusive pieces, remain highly collectible and are admired for their beauty, comfort and easily recognizably in style. Bracelets has been also manufactured and we have seen this model in lapis lazuli and carnelian.
